Southern NSW Local Health District covers a large area of the southern half of NSW. Surrounding the ACT on three sides and all the way down to the Victorian border, it extends from the pristine beaches of the NSW South Coast, the farmlands of the Southern Tablelands, across the picturesque Great Dividing Range and the spectacular Snowy Mountains. We have 18 facilities and our hospitals take care of more than 200,000 people. As we are a major local employer, our staff are a part of our local communities. **What you'll be doing**
The Surgical Bookings Team Leader provides and assists in the coordination of centralised surgical waitlist processes to ensure patients, clients and consumers receive compliant surgical services on time, within their clinical priority and are informed throughout the process.

**Selection Criteria**
- Demonstrated experience in managing front line administrative services with capacity to guide and mentor staff and build a cohesive team.
- Well-developed interpersonal, verbal and written communication and negotiation skills necessary to build and maintain collaborative relationships with a diverse range of health professionals and stakeholders.
- Demonstrated comprehensive and proven accurate data entry skills with experience in Microsoft Office Applications, databases and ICT infrastructure.
- Demonstrated high-level organisational skills, exercising confidentiality and sensitivity, with the ability to exercise initiative and prioritise workloads in order to meet deadlines.
- Demonstrated high level analytical, problem solving and facilitation skills including the ability to make decisions and create solutions that ensure continuity of service provision.
- Current unrestricted drivers’ licence and the ability to maintain. Ability and willingness to drive/travel as the role requires. This may involve driving long distances.
